If anyone cares what that thing actually is... It's the Japanese Inter orbit Communication System (ICS) that used to be attached to the ISS next to the large boxes on the payload facility shown in the bottom of the video.
The ICS was jettisoned because it was no longer needed. The jettison was described in the ISS status report and it happened around noon on the 21st. That's why the ISS cameras are tracking it, because we want to make sure we know the orbit so it doesn't hit the ISS on a future orbit.
